About 6-amino-1-[8-[[(2R)-1-(9-methylpurin-6-yl)pyrrolidin-2-yl]methoxy]-3,4-dihydro-1H-isoquinolin-2-yl]hexan-1-one

6-amino-1-[8-[[(2R)-1-(9-methylpurin-6-yl)pyrrolidin-2-yl]methoxy]-3,4-dihydro-1H-isoquinolin-2-yl]hexan-1-one (PubChem CID 135293922) has the molecular formula C26H35N7O2 and a molecular weight of 477.61 g/mol. Its IUPAC name is 6-amino-1-[8-[[(2R)-1-(9-methylpurin-6-yl)pyrrolidin-2-yl]methoxy]-3,4-dihydro-1H-isoquinolin-2-yl]hexan-1-one.
